Microsoft is letting Windows Insiders try the next major update for Windows 10 before the public release of Fall Creators Update. The skip ahead feature lets you download the builds from the Redstone 4 branch. However, last week Microsoft disabled the skip ahead option which blocked the access to inbox app updates and Redstone 4.

Today, Microsoft has once again enabled the ability to skip ahead to the next Windows 10 release aka Redstone 4. If you have the latest build of Windows 10 Fall Creators Update installed, you will be able to skip ahead.

Microsoft is expected to begin the roll out of Redstone 4 builds to Insiders in the coming weeks. Windows 10 Redstone 4 update is going to pack bunch of features and improvements over the Fall Creators Update.

The feature is however still not available on Windows 10 Mobile. As confirmed by Microsoft’s employee, the company have no plan to release Redstone 4 update for Windows 10 Mobile.
